Turkey: Hamas

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office written question – answered at on 24 May 2024.

Photo of Nicola Richards Nicola Richards Conservative, West Bromwich East

To ask the Deputy Foreign Secretary, whether he has had recent discussions with his Turkish counterpart on the reported granting of (a) citizenship and (b) passports to senior Hamas figures (i) Ismail Haniyeh and (ii) Saleh al-Arouri by that country.

Photo of Andrew Mitchell Andrew Mitchell Minister of State (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office) (Minister for Development and Africa), Minister of State (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office) (Minister for Development)

We have not recently engaged with the Turkish Government on the reported granting of citizenship and passports to senior Hamas figures. Turkey granted citizenship to Ismail Haniyey in 2020, and Saleh al-Arouri was killed in January this year.
